המרת PowerPoint ל-SWF ב-Java

סקירה כללית

בעידן הדיגיטלי של היום, המרת מצגות PowerPoint לפורמטים שונים היא חיונית לשיתוף ותאימות. עם זאת, המרת PowerPoint ל-SWF ב-Java מציעה דרך להפוך את המצגות שלך לפורמט שניתן להטמיע בקלות באתרי אינטרנט ולהציג אותם בפלטפורמות שונות. עם זאת, פוסט זה בבלוג ידריך אותך בתהליך, באמצעות הספרייה החזקה Aspose.Slides for Java.

ג’אווה SWF Generator - התקנת ספרייה

כדי להתחיל, תצטרך להתקין Aspose.Slides עבור Java. למעשה, ספרייה זו מספקת דרך חלקה לעבוד עם קובצי PowerPoint ולהמיר אותם לפורמטים שונים, כולל SWF.

אז אתה יכול להוריד את קובץ JAR או לעקוב אחר התצורות הבאות של Maven:

<repository>
    <id>AsposeJavaAPI</id>
    <name>Aspose Java API</name>
    <url>https://repository.aspose.com/repo/</url>
</repository> 
<dependency>
    <groupId>com.aspose</groupId>
    <artifactId>aspose-slides</artifactId>
    <version>24.4</version>
    <classifier>jdk16</classifier>
</dependency>

המרת PowerPoint ל-SWF ב-Java - קטע קוד

דוגמת הקוד הבאה מראה כיצד להשיג המרת PPTX ל-SWF ב-Java באופן תכנותי:

public class main
{
    public static void main(String[] args)
    {
        // הנתיב לספריית המסמכים.
        String dataDir = "/Desktop/";

        // הצג אובייקט מצגת באמצעות קובץ PPTX/PPT. 
        Presentation presentation = new Presentation(dataDir + "test.pptx");
        try
        {
            // צור מופע של המחלקה SwfOptions.
            SwfOptions swfOptions = new SwfOptions();
            // קרא למתודה setViewerIncluded כדי לציין אם מסמך ה-SWF שנוצר צריך לכלול את מציג המסמכים המשולב או לא. 
            swfOptions.setViewerIncluded(false);
            //שיטת getNotesCommentsLayouting מספקת אפשרויות השולטות כיצד הערות והערות ממוקמות במסמך המיוצא.  
            INotesCommentsLayoutingOptions notesOptions = swfOptions.getNotesCommentsLayouting();
            // הגדר את מיקום ההערות בדף על ידי קריאה לשיטת setNotesPosition. 
            notesOptions.setNotesPosition(NotesPositions.BottomFull);
            // הפעל את פונקציית השמירה כדי לשמור את כל שקופיות המצגת בקובץ SWF.
            presentation.save(dataDir + "output.swf", SaveFormat.Swf, swfOptions);
        }
        finally
        {
            if (presentation != null) presentation.dispose();
        }
    }
}

בקוד למעלה ביצענו את השלבים הבאים:

  • הצג אובייקט מצגת עם קובץ PPTX/PPT.
  • צור מופע של המחלקה SwfOptions.
  • קרא לשיטה setViewerIncluded כדי לציין אם מסמך ה-SWF שנוצר צריך לכלול את מציג המסמכים המשולב או לא.
  • getNotesCommentsLayouting method provides options that control how notes and comments are placed in the exported document.
  • הגדר את מיקום ההערות בדף על ידי קריאה לשיטת setNotesPosition.
  • הפעל את הפונקציה save כדי לשמור את כל שקופיות המצגת בקובץ SWF.

תְפוּקָה:

גנרטור java-swf

ממיר PPTX ל-SWF מקוון

למי שמחפש כלי מקוון להמרת PPTX ל-SWF, יש אפליקציה מבוססת אינטרנט המופעלת על ידי ספריית Aspose.Slides for Java. בנוסף, זה בחינם ואתה יכול להשתמש בו פשוט על ידי גרירה ושחרור של קבצי PPTX/PPT ותוכל להתחיל את ההמרה בלחיצה אחת.

pptx-to-swf

קבל רישיון חינם

Aspose.Slides עבור Java מספק רישיון זמני ללא תשלום, המאפשר לך לחקור את התכונות החזקות שלו. אז, נסה את זה עכשיו וראה כמה קל להמיר את מצגות PowerPoint שלך לפורמט SWF.

מגע אחרון

המרת מצגות PowerPoint ל-SWF ב-Java היא תהליך פשוט אם תבחר ב-API זה של מחולל Java SWF. יתר על כן, Aspose.Slides עבור Java הופכת את ההמרה הזו לקלה ויעילה, ומציעה תוצאות באיכות גבוהה. יתר על כן, בין אם אתה מטמיע מצגות באתר אינטרנט או מבטיח תאימות בין פלטפורמות, SWF היא בחירה מצוינת. אז, התחל להמיר את הקבצים שלך עוד היום.

מעל לכל, אתה יכול גם לחקור את מאגר API references ו-GitHub כדי להתחיל לפתח ממיר PPTX ל-SWF ב-Java. בנוסף, בקר בקישור זה לקבלת סקירה מהירה של כל התכונות הזמינות.

אל תהסס לפנות

אם יש לך שאלות כלשהן או שאתה זקוק לסיוע נוסף, אל תהסס לשאול בפורום שלנו. אנחנו כאן כדי לעזור.

שאלות נפוצות - שאלות נפוצות

  1. מדוע עלי להמיר PowerPoint ל-SWF ב-Java?

המרת PowerPoint ל-SWF מבטיחה תאימות בין פלטפורמות והתקנים שונים. קבצי SWF הם גם אידיאליים להטמעה באתרי אינטרנט.

  1. מהי הספרייה הטובה ביותר להמרת PowerPoint ל-SWF?

Aspose.Slides עבור Java היא ספרייה חזקה המציעה תכונות מקיפות להמרת מצגות PowerPoint לפורמטים שונים, כולל SWF.

  1. האם אוכל לנסות את Aspose.Slides עבור Java לפני הרכישה?

כן, Aspose.Slides עבור Java מספק [רישיון] זמני ללא תשלום 12 כדי לנסות את הספרייה.

קישורים שימושיים